Income in Dululu

What people and households earn each week, and how incomes are spread.

Lower than most similar areas for typical pay, Dululu has a distinctive mix of income levels. While typical weekly earnings are generally low, a surprisingly high 27% of households earn $3,000 or more each week.

Typical incomes

Median personal, family and household incomes.

Typical weekly household income is $1,291, which is well below the Queensland figure of $1,675. Personal income is also lower than most areas, with the typical person earning $637 a week.

Income spread

High earners and the full distribution.

High earners are more common here than in most areas, with 12.5% of people making $2,000 or more weekly. This is reflected in the household data, where 27% earn $3,000 or more a week, well above the national figure of 22.6%.

Household income distribution

Dululu splits fairly evenly between Under $650 (23%) and $650–$1,499 (23%), with $1,500–$2,999 at 20%.

Personal income distribution

In Dululu, the largest group is Under $650 at 48%, followed by $650–$1,499 (33%) and $1,500–$2,999 (15%).
